2016-2022 All Rights Reserved.平安財經(jīng)網(wǎng).復(fù)制必究 聯(lián)系QQ280 715 8082 備案號:閩ICP備19027007號-6
本站除標(biāo)明“本站原創(chuàng)”外所有信息均轉(zhuǎn)載自互聯(lián)網(wǎng) 版權(quán)歸原作者所有。
大家好,小科來為大家解答以上問題。Python學(xué)習(xí)愛好者必學(xué)的13個技巧這個很多人還不知道,現(xiàn)在讓我們一起來看看吧!
1、Python是當(dāng)今廣泛使用的編程語言之一,在數(shù)據(jù)科學(xué)、科學(xué)計算、Web開發(fā)、游戲開發(fā)、構(gòu)建桌面圖形界面等各個領(lǐng)域都有應(yīng)用。Python因其在各個領(lǐng)域的實(shí)用性、與Java、C和C等其他編程語言相比的生產(chǎn)力以及類似英語的命令而廣受歡迎。
2、如果你也是Python學(xué)習(xí)愛好者,今天介紹的13個技能真香!
3、列表/列表
4、與列表相關(guān)的六個操作介紹如下:
5、1.將兩個列表合并成一個詞典。
6、假設(shè)我們在Python中有兩個列表,我們想要將它們合并到一個字典中,其中一個列表的項用作字典的鍵,另一個用作值。這是用Python編寫代碼時非常常見的問題。
7、但是,為了解決這個問題,我們需要考慮幾個限制,比如兩個列表的大小,兩個列表中的項目類型,以及其中是否有重復(fù)的項目,尤其是我們將用作鍵的項目。我們可以通過使用像zip這樣的內(nèi)置函數(shù)來克服這個問題。
8、Keys _ list=['a ',' b ',' c'] values _ list=['blue ',' red ',' bold'] #有三種方法可以將這兩個列表轉(zhuǎn)換為字典#1。使用Pythonzip和dict函數(shù)dict _ method _ 1=dict(zip(key)。Values_list)) #2。使用zip函數(shù)dict _ method _ 2={ key : value forkey,value inzip(key _ list,values _ list)} # 3。Recycle zip function items _元組=zip(key _ list,values _ list)dict _ method _ 3={ } forkey,valueinitems _ tuples : ifkey index _ method _ : pass else : dict _ method _ 3[key]=value print(dict _ method _ 1)print(dict _ method _ 2)print(dict _ method _ 3)
9、結(jié)果如下:
10、2.將兩個或多個列表合并成一個列表。
11、當(dāng)我們有兩個或多個列表時,我們希望將它們?nèi)渴占揭粋€大列表中,其中較小列表中的所有第一個項目形成較大列表中的第一個列表。
12、例如,如果我有四個列表[1,2,3],['a ',' b ',' c'],['h ',' e ',' y']和[4,5,6],我們希望為這四個列表創(chuàng)建一個新列表。會的
本文到此結(jié)束,希望對大家有所幫助。
2016-2022 All Rights Reserved.平安財經(jīng)網(wǎng).復(fù)制必究 聯(lián)系QQ280 715 8082 備案號:閩ICP備19027007號-6
本站除標(biāo)明“本站原創(chuàng)”外所有信息均轉(zhuǎn)載自互聯(lián)網(wǎng) 版權(quán)歸原作者所有。